Sri Vaishnava Shraddha Prayoga is a sacred ritual performed to honor deceased ancestors, ensuring their spiritual progress and expressing gratitude. In the Sri Vaishnava sampradaya (tradition), these rituals are strictly guided by the specific (such as Apastamba or Bodhayana) that the family follows.
